Contact
Impressum
Why this name?
pdf

while

NAME

while - perform a command multiple times

Synopsis
while CONDITION; COMMANDS...; end

Description
while
repeatedly executes CONDITION, and if the exit status is 0, then executes COMMANDS.

If the exit status of CONDITION is non-zero on the first iteration, COMMANDS will not be executed at all.

Use begin; ...; end for complex conditions; more complex control can be achieved with while true containing a break.

Example
while test -f foo.txt; echo file exists; sleep 10; end
outputs ’file exists’ at 10 second intervals as long as the file foo.txt exists.

pdf
                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                       

No Banana Union - No Software Patents